Facing Reality: The Journey of Self-Awareness in 'Wide Eyed' by Billy Lockett

Billy Lockett's song 'Wide Eyed' delves into the theme of self-awareness and the struggle to face reality. The lyrics reflect a journey of introspection, where the protagonist grapples with their own tendencies to avoid confronting the truth. The repeated question 'How long will I fly out until I listen' suggests a pattern of escapism and denial, indicating a reluctance to face personal issues head-on. This is further emphasized by the line 'Truth is I'm used to making it up on my own,' highlighting a habitual reliance on self-deception as a coping mechanism.

The chorus, with its poignant declaration 'No more wide eyes, I can't pretend,' signifies a turning point. The 'wide eyes' metaphorically represent innocence or naivety, which the protagonist can no longer afford to maintain. The admission 'I can't pretend' underscores a newfound resolve to confront reality, even if it means acknowledging painful truths. The phrase 'No morning cries' suggests a desire to move past the sorrow and regret that come with avoidance, aiming for a more honest and grounded existence.

In the latter part of the song, the lyrics 'How long will I say yes over my conscience' and 'Truth is I'm wasted before I take it all in' reveal a deeper layer of self-reflection. The protagonist recognizes their tendency to ignore their inner voice and the consequences of such actions. The mention of 'past life tragedy' and the realization that 'There's no remedy' indicate an acceptance of past mistakes and a commitment to change. The repetition of 'It's not the end' in the closing lines offers a glimmer of hope, suggesting that while the journey of self-awareness is challenging, it is also a path to personal growth and redemption.
